Naledi Magowe
Co-Founder, Brastorne
Naledi Magowe is a visionary Co-Founder & Chief Marketing Officer at Brastorne, dedicated to bridging the digital divide. They tackle digital exclusion by leveraging USSD, voice, and SMS technologies to deliver internet-like access on basic mobile phones—devices still widely used across rural Africa. Their flagship platforms include mAgri, which offers a marketplace for small holder farmers to buy and sell goods; Vuka, a social and information-sharing platform; and Mpotsa, an SMS and voice information service that provides advisory content on health, jobs, education, and more – impacting over 5.3 million people across six countries (Botswana, DRC, Cameroon, Guinea, Zambia and Côte d’Ivoire).
Recognized globally as a thought leader, Naledi’s work has earned her numerous awards, inspiring many as Brastorne expands its reach across Africa.
